Maxwell plans October launch for own web store

By Sujata Sachdeva

loading...

Scroll down to read more

Maxwell Industries, known for popular innerwear brands, VIP and Frenchie, is preparing for ecommerce foray with its own web store this October. The brands are already retailed on leading online platforms such as Flipkart, Jabong and Amazon. However the company plans to offer exclusive merchandise on its own ecommerce venture.

The Rs 265 crores company after establishing strong presence in the innerwear space, has also launched leisure wear for men and women, making its entry into the ready to wear segment this fiscal. This would now be the company’s focus area in future. Maxwell also plans to aggressively promote a variety of products under French label Eminence, with whom it has a tie-up.

Targeting revenues of Rs 300 crores this fiscal, the company has also announced plans to open 93 innerwear studios over the next three years. Called ‘Inners’, the new stores will be launched on high streets, malls and residential locations. The company currently runs seven such studios offering popular brands under its umbrella including VIP, Frenchie, Brat, Feelings and French brand Eminence. The range retailed through these studios consists of innerwear, loungewear and accessories for men, women and kids. The expansion strategy was planned after positive response from its target customers based in metros, Tier I and Tier II cities.
